Fantastic park! We visited the Splash Pad and kids playground here. Very new, everything was clean and well maintained. The playground and splashpad had multiple adult seating areas nearby with chairs, tables, and recliners. Lots of shade for parents, drinking fountains, and bathrooms. There was an adult fitness area nearby, which also had a really neat Ninja Warrior style course.

As a mom of little ones there is always the quest to find a great park to appease all parties…read more Winding Creek Park is one of the best out there for young, really young and some middle aged parents. ;) For the wee ones the park boasts two baby swings, a smaller playset that crawlers can navigate with help, a calm sounding babbling creek, lots of clean, fluffy grass to spread a blanket on and gaze at the clouds and a path that is stroller friendly. For the elementary set there is a bigger play area with lots of spinning things(you literally, sit, stand or hang off these contraptions and spin at high speed. $50 you will take turns with your kid!), swings, a super tall slide and lots of things to climb, swing, jump, hang, slide on. The park has two baseball diamonds and the creek is pretty enough to peak creative play and maybe get a little muddy. For the adults there are plenty of benches, a picnic table under shelter, a private parking lot, no sand AND a potty! A Port-o-potty of course but in a pinch it works. One worthy note is that WCP is on the Park Districts short list of parks to rent. They put quite a chunk of change into it with the added bike path, brick paved parking lot and covered picnic area. That fact alone makes it one of the area's best parks! WCP was renovated with the new playsets a few years back and has quickly become a favorite meeting spot for playgroups from the area and from other suburbs(mom's network at play for that). So pack a picnic, bring some balls and enjoy one of the best parks out there!
